Exclusive: Bitpanda UK Director Pantelis Kotopoulos to leave firm, Kevan Edgerton to replace him

The UK Director of cryptocurrency brokerage Bitpanda is set to depart the firm.

Pantelis Kotopoulos took up his role with the company in early 2025.

He spent the bulk of his career prior to moving to the crypto broker at gambling companies.

That includes stints at SoftConstruct, EDITEC, and over a decade at Kindred Group, which owns brands like Unibet and 32Red.

Replacing Kotopoulos will be Kevan Edgerton, who has been working with the firm as Global Markets Consultant since the start of 2025.

Edgerton also comes from the iGaming industry and, like Kotopoulos, comes from a marketing background.

He has held senior roles at Austrian iGaming group Interwetten, Tempobet, and Club Riches.

Bitpanda, which has its headquarters in Vienna, has become a popular crypto broker in some European regions.

The company received approval to operate in the UK from the Financial Conduct Authority last February.
